Evergreen to Denver: A Mountain Commute

The drive from Evergreen, Colorado, to Denver is a common commute, spanning roughly 30 miles and typically taking around 45 minutes to an hour, depending on traffic conditions. This route connects the mountain town of Evergreen with the urban landscape of Denver, offering residents a blend of rural and city lifestyles.

Distance and Route

The most common route from Evergreen to Denver is via Interstate 70 (I-70) East. The total distance is approximately 30 miles. However, there are alternative routes that can be taken depending on your specific destination within Denver or if you’re looking to avoid potential traffic congestion on I-70. These alternative routes usually involve using Highway 74 (Bear Creek Avenue) to connect to different highways heading east towards Denver.

Commute Time and Traffic

Under normal conditions, the drive from Evergreen to Denver will take around 45 minutes to an hour. However, traffic can significantly impact travel time, particularly during peak commute hours (typically 7-9 AM and 4-6 PM) and on weekends, especially during ski season or major events in Denver. I-70 East is known for traffic backups, so checking real-time traffic conditions using apps like Google Maps or Waze is highly recommended before starting your journey.

Things to Consider

Several factors can influence your travel time from Evergreen to Denver. Weather conditions, especially during winter, can make driving challenging and slow down traffic. Snow and ice can cause road closures or require the use of chains. Additionally, consider the cost of fuel and potential tolls along the route. Denver’s elevation is significantly lower than Evergreen’s, which might impact some drivers upon initial arrival in Evergreen.
